Miss. Margaret Craven, 68, of Walterboro, entered into rest Saturday morning, January 22, 2022, at the Colleton Medical Center in Walterboro.

Born October 17, 1953, in Walterboro, South Carolina, she was a daughter of the late David Craven, Jr. and the late Sallie Mae Evans Craven.  Margaret was always passionate about music and was always especially delighted when she would hear an Alan Jackson tune.  She will always be remembered as her mother’s precious child.

Surviving are: her siblings, Paul Craven, Judy Delisle, Vera Ketchum and her husband Doug, and Sandra Kinard; a sister-in-law, Geraldine Craven; and a host of nieces, nephews and cousins.  She was preceded in death by her brother, Billie Craven; brother-in-law, Clark Kinard; and sisters-in-law, Juanita S. Craven and Emily S. Craven.
